Anesthesia Payment Handling Challenges and Solutions for Healthcare Companies
Numerous anesthesia payment management procedures present unique obstacles for medical billing organizations. These challenges often stem from complex coding requirements, including the use of specific procedural modifiers and tiered anesthesia services. Furthermore, payer policies can be particularly strict regarding documentation and claim submissions, leading to frequent denials or rejections if not navigated accurately. Accurate record-keeping is absolutely essential but is easily compromised by incomplete patient information or discrepancies between anesthesia logs and surgical reports. To overcome these hurdles, billing companies should consider implementing several solutions:
- Utilizing advanced technology for automated coding assistance.
- Establishing robust internal auditing protocols to flag potential errors prior to submission.
- Fostering strong relationships with payer representatives to proactively address policy clarifications and resolution of claim issues.
- Offering ongoing training for billing staff on evolving anesthesia coding guidelines and payer requirements.
- Using data analytics to identify trends in denials and optimize processes.
Ultimately, proactive approaches and a focus on accuracy are key for medical billing companies to successfully manage anesthesia payment complexities and maximize collection.
